Still Seeing Angels...


You might remember from a previous post...SEEING ANGELS...that random things at this house seem to come together to form angels.


And I'd had a little stash of old clothes pins hanging out just waiting for their "transformation".  So the other day when my "littlest charmer" said "Mommy, can we make something?"  We pulled them out and started to play...


Here's what we started with...


She sorted for round keys...aka halos...while I super glued.


Then we let them sit to dry...the hardest part for an almost 4 year old :)


Then we tore the sheet music into quarters and folded the papaer accordian style.  I say "we" because "she" supervised.


Then folded them in half to find the middle.


Then we used glue dots to attach the wings to the body...


...on both sides.


Secured it with a little twine.


Added another glue dot to each side to "fan" the wings.


And there you go...another easy little angel.
